** The Nissan repair market for Beacon Falls and its immediate vicinity is characterized by a reliance on service providers in neighboring, larger towns. Beacon Falls itself lacks a dedicated Nissan specialist or dealership, creating a service environment where residents must travel short distances (typically 15-30 minutes) to Naugatuck, Waterbury, or further to Hartford or the New Haven area for top-tier specialized care. **Average Quality:** The quality is bifurcated. For routine maintenance, competent general mechanics are available locally. For complex issues—especially concerning the CVT, hybrid systems, or performance models—the highest quality service is found at the dealerships or the few highly-specialized independent shops, which command a premium. **Competition Level:** Competition is moderate among general auto shops, but there is very low competition for true Nissan-specific expertise. The dealerships (Gengras, Mitchell) and top independents (like Foreign Car Specialists) operate in a near-specialist monopoly for complex Nissan work, giving them strong pricing power. **Typical Pricing:** Pricing tiers are clear. Local general shops (like Naugatuck Auto Care) offer the most competitive rates for standard services. Independent specialists charge a mid-range premium for their expertise, often still below dealership costs. Dealerships are the most expensive option but provide factory-certified technicians, genuine parts, and direct manufacturer support, which is often necessary for warranty work, complex module programming, and GT-R service. A CVT fluid service, for example, could range from ~$250 at a generalist to over $400 at a dealership.
